Short Bio:
Tabea Reulecke (b. 1981) is a talented young jewelry artist from Germany who received her formal training in Gem and Jewelry Design from Fachhochschule Trier in Idar-Oberstien, Germany. Upon her graduation in 2007, she has been working as Assistant to Prof. Theo Smeets at Fachhochschule Trier until now.
Tabea has exhibited her works, lectured and taught workshops in many countries in Europe and in Australia. This is her first time exhibiting in Asia.
Her jewelry creations are made mainly of natural and everyday materials, inspired by her travel and by being surrounded by new and different environments. This body of works is fitting for the year 2011, The Year of the Rabbit, as the majority of the works shown captured images of rabbits in many forms and manners.
